Went to Legoland yesterday making use of our standard Merlin passes.

Decided to buy 10217 HP Diagon Alley making use of the 10% discount that the Merlin pass gives on the first £100 of purchases in the Lego shop. The sales assistant didn't think I was allowed a discount because its a 'hard to find' item so checked with a manager only to return and said that I was entitled to £25 off as its 'hard to find'. So I managed to get the set for £107.99 instead of £132.99 :sweet:

So if you have a Merlin pass and are at Legoland Windsor check out what discounts they have on the 'Hard to find' items at the back

Very random. Just passed through Glasgow central WH Smiths and they had a stash of lego polybags up where they have the collectable minifigures,card games etc.

They had a lot of the ninjago polybags from the first wave of Sun promotion this year: Skeleton chopper, Glider and Dragon fight. Interestingly they had small boxes too( about 5 of each) of 8072 an atlantis set and 7305 a pharoahs quest .

Buy one get one free, £2.99 each. I left the pharoahs quest one, got the atlantis box plus the three atlantis 30040,30041 and 30042. Im guessing these were from an old paper promotion?
